Transaction 43e6600c6ddd2777afd94abc40b0054be496428df33550eec080693af5e1ada7
1 Input
1 Output
-
43e6600c6ddd2777afd94abc40b0054be496428df33550eec080693af5e1ada7:0
- value
- 785336
- script pubkey
- OP_0 OP_PUSHBYTES_20 75acda52a992ec8407eb7f2e846e6574032fe941
- address
- bc1qwkkd554fjtkggplt0uhggmn9wspjl62pp545m3